Common sources of asbestos exposure in the United States

Every year, thousands of Americans are exposed. Asbestos is a naturally occurring mineral that is extensively used in building materials as well as insulation. It can also cause cancer. In relation to the amount of exposure, people may be at a greater risk of developing mesothelioma, which is a rare cancer of the chest lining, and lung cancer.

The most common source of asbestos exposure is the workplace. However, there are also other sources. There are other sources of asbestos, like in homes. People may also be exposed to asbestos through natural disasters or natural deposits.

The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) is the agency that is responsible for monitoring asbestos in the workplace. OSHA has established asbestos exposure standards to safeguard workers. However, certain work sites pose a risk to workers and the general public.

Repair of ships, construction, and automobile repair of the clutch and brakes are among the most vulnerable areas. Additionally, workplaces that employ asbestos typically pollute the air with airborne dust.

Sometimes, asbestos fibers can be released into the atmosphere when an asbestos-containing material is damaged. The fibers can be breathed in and cause lung damage and scarring. In addition, some asbestos fibers may become stuck in the body permanently.

People who are exposed to asbestos in the workplace are at a higher chance of developing mesothelioma. Asbestos-related diseases include breathing difficulties as well as chest pain and shortness of breath and chest pain. These symptoms may not manifest for mesothelioma case Hickory many years after exposure.

The risk of exposure to asbestos through products they use at home. Examples include ceiling and floor tiles, wallboard and plasters. These materials could have been made prior to 1970 at the time asbestos was no longer controlled.

There are two main types of asbestos exposure: paraoccupational and occupational. The production of cement pipes, insulation and pipe covers and pipe covering, as well as electrical wire conduits, heat-protective padding, and corrosive medical containers, could lead to occupational exposure. Paraoccupational exposure occurs when workers are exposed to asbestos on their clothing and hair. To avoid exposure to asbestos it is essential that those with asbestos are properly trained and have their clothing cleaned following their exposure.
